Transaction 63a08ae53cf2dbefad30dc4af59bb1df7101e86bce57b85ead42caeab62fa51f
2 Input
2 Outputs
- 63a08ae53cf2dbefad30dc4af59bb1df7101e86bce57b85ead42caeab62fa51f:0
- 63a08ae53cf2dbefad30dc4af59bb1df7101e86bce57b85ead42caeab62fa51f:1
value 150000000
address 125TUdHuYekxdFKrDb1KgeKaSzQZck4pCd
value 49935504
address 1AydR2CjzQB2fNadGgPtAZRGptvee7sLwr